> Implement KGDB IO operations for MIPS Fast Debug Channel (FDC). This can
> be enabled via Kconfig, which also allows the channel number to be
> chosen.
> 
> The magic sysrq hack is implemented in the TTY driver, detecting just ^C
> for the KGDB channel, and ^O followed by a letter for the FDC console
> channel.
> 
> The KGDB operations are reasonably efficient thanks to the flush
> callback, with a 4 byte buffer being used in both directions to allow up
> to 4 bytes to be encoded per FDC word. Reading of data for KGDB will
> discard any data received on other channels, which clearly isn't ideal,
> but given that there is a single FIFO shared between channels we can't
> do much better.
